We went last Saturday. It was very busy. Most of the local dealers I spoke with said it was a good show, solid turnout. I noted a lot of sold tags on boats, including on the Formula 45PC which was about $950k! It was probably the most expensive boat there, even more than the Hinckley I am told.

In general the show looked larger (more floor space in the venue) than the last few years.

I was there looking for toons. I did not see Manitou there, but basically everyone else was. One of my favorites was the Crest with the windshield. Being a former islander it would have been a great boat. It had a day enclosure that attached to the top of the windshield instead of going down to the floor like a normal pontoon, so it would act much more like a traditional boat. This would have been ideal in my situation as an all purpose boat. It would not be my choice as a day boater though, didn't care for the look. Not sexy enough

I really liked the Aqua Patio AP240CB (with the rear center table). Nice sandbar boat. I was really surprised to hear that with the triple tube setup that boat will take a 350hp!
